连sql数据库需要什么
-
要使用SQL数据库,你需要以下几项内容:
-
SQL数据库软件:首先,你需要选择一款SQL数据库软件。目前比较常见的SQL数据库软件有MySQL、Oracle、SQL Server等。根据你的需求和预算,选择适合你的数据库软件。
-
数据库服务器:为了运行SQL数据库,你需要一台数据库服务器。数据库服务器是一台专门用于存储和管理数据库的计算机。你可以选择自己购买一台物理服务器,也可以选择使用云平台提供的数据库服务。
-
数据库设计:在开始使用SQL数据库之前,你需要对数据库进行设计。数据库设计包括确定数据表的结构、定义字段和数据类型、建立关系等。一个好的数据库设计可以提高数据库的性能和可扩展性。
-
SQL语言:SQL(Structured Query Language)是用于操作和管理数据库的标准语言。学习并掌握SQL语言是使用SQL数据库的基础。SQL语言包括数据定义语言(DDL)、数据操作语言(DML)、数据查询语言(DQL)等。你需要学习这些语言的语法和用法。
-
数据库管理工具:为了方便管理和操作数据库,你可以选择使用一款数据库管理工具。数据库管理工具可以提供图形化界面,让你更方便地执行SQL语句、管理数据库对象、监控数据库性能等。常见的数据库管理工具有MySQL Workbench、Oracle SQL Developer、SQL Server Management Studio等。
总结起来,使用SQL数据库需要选择合适的数据库软件,准备数据库服务器,进行数据库设计,学习SQL语言,并选择合适的数据库管理工具。这些内容将帮助你成功使用SQL数据库进行数据管理和操作。
1年前 -
-
要使用SQL数据库,你需要以下几个要素:
-
SQL数据库软件:首先,你需要选择一个SQL数据库软件,常见的有MySQL、Oracle、SQL Server等。根据你的需求和预算,选择一个适合的数据库软件。
-
安装和配置数据库软件:安装选定的数据库软件,并进行相应的配置。这涉及到选择安装路径、设置管理员密码、配置网络连接等。
-
数据库管理工具:为了方便管理和操作数据库,你需要选择和安装一个数据库管理工具。常见的数据库管理工具有MySQL Workbench、Navicat、SQL Server Management Studio等。这些工具可以帮助你创建、修改和管理数据库对象,执行SQL语句等操作。
-
数据库设计:在开始使用数据库之前,你需要进行数据库设计,即确定数据库中需要存储的数据以及数据之间的关系。这包括定义表、字段、主键、外键等。
-
编写SQL语句:使用SQL语言进行数据库操作是使用SQL数据库的核心。你需要学习SQL语言的基本语法和常用的操作命令,如SELECT、INSERT、UPDATE、DELETE等。这些命令可以帮助你查询数据、插入数据、更新数据和删除数据。
-
数据库连接:要与SQL数据库进行交互,你需要在应用程序中建立数据库连接。具体的连接方式取决于你使用的编程语言和数据库软件。通常,你需要提供数据库的地址、用户名、密码等信息来建立连接。
-
数据库备份和恢复:为了保证数据的安全性,你需要定期进行数据库备份。数据库备份可以帮助你在数据丢失或损坏时恢复数据。
以上是使用SQL数据库所需的基本要素。当然,随着对数据库的深入学习和应用,你还可以学习和掌握更多高级的数据库技术和工具。
1年前 -
-
要连接SQL数据库,需要以下几个要素:
-
数据库服务器的地址:这是指数据库服务器的IP地址或域名。通过这个地址,客户端可以找到数据库服务器并进行连接。
-
数据库服务器的端口号:数据库服务器监听在某个特定的端口上,客户端需要知道这个端口号才能与数据库服务器建立连接。
-
数据库的名称:数据库服务器上可能会有多个数据库,客户端需要指定要连接的数据库的名称。
-
用户名和密码:为了连接数据库,客户端需要提供有效的用户名和密码。这些凭据用于验证客户端的身份,并授予相应的权限。
-
数据库驱动程序:连接SQL数据库需要使用相应的数据库驱动程序。不同的数据库有不同的驱动程序,因此需要根据所使用的数据库选择相应的驱动程序。
下面是连接SQL数据库的一般操作流程:
-
导入数据库驱动程序:在程序中导入所使用的数据库驱动程序的相关类。
-
加载驱动程序:使用驱动程序的类加载器加载驱动程序。
-
建立数据库连接:使用提供的地址、端口号、数据库名称、用户名和密码等信息,创建一个数据库连接对象。
-
执行SQL语句:使用数据库连接对象,可以执行各种SQL语句,如查询、插入、更新等操作。
-
处理结果:根据SQL语句的执行结果,对返回的数据进行处理,如显示在界面上或保存到文件中。
-
关闭数据库连接:使用完毕后,需要关闭数据库连接,释放相关资源。
具体的实现方式和代码会根据所使用的编程语言和数据库驱动程序的不同而有所差异。但是以上的步骤是连接SQL数据库的基本流程。
1年前 -